1,036,280 is a composite number, even.
1,036,280 (one million thirty-six thousand two hundred eighty) is an even 7-digit number. It is a composite number with 32 divisors, and factors as 2³ × 5 × 7 × 3,701. Its proper divisors sum to 1,629,160,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xFCFF8.
